Mjmfc1013 Posted October 6, 2014 Report Share Posted October 6, 2014 I'm wanting a comparison between the 2. I own a couple of the phenix rods and really like them. Time for another rod( like I need one) and am considering a LDC production heavy. How does this rod compare to the Phenix USB-790H ? Spectrum Posted October 6, 2014 Report Share Posted October 6, 2014 I believe Ben uses the same blank as the Phenix Ultra Swimbait rod. Nope. They are Phenix blanks. The production LDCs are more of a moderate action than the UMBX Classic blanks. The blanks themselves weigh a little more, but the builds are still probably lighter than the UMBX rods. The LDC Heavy to me is perfect for small baits. I've used it as a frog rod, a punch rod, and throw 68s, small rising sons, 6-7" ospreys, shad, bluegill sized baits, 9" Slammer, wake jr, baby wake, etc. I would say in terms of power, it falls somewhere between the 711MH and the 790H UMBX classic. Haven't measured the blanks, but that's how it felt to me. Send him an email. He'll answer your questions, and make it easy for you to figure out what you "need."
